WebFeb 22, 2024 · The steps to bladder training include: Keep a diary for three to seven days about when you go to the bathroom. Write down the time, how much urine comes out, and how much fluid you drink throughout the day. You can measure with a urine collector that fits over your toilet bowl. WebMar 17, 2024 · The general steps in neobladder reconstruction include: Removing the nonfunctioning or diseased bladder. Separating a portion of the large intestine, small intestine or parts of both. Reshaping intestinal tissue into a spherical bladder. Placing the new bladder in the same location as the original bladder. WebNeurogenic Bladder, also known as Neurogenic Lower Urinary Tract Dysfunction, is when a person lacks bladder control due to brain, spinal cord or nerve problems. Several muscles and nerves must work together for your bladder to hold urine until you are ready to empty. Nerve messages go back and forth between the brain and the muscles that control when …

WebMar 24, 2024 · As a first step, your health care provider may suggest lifestyle changes to "train" your bladder. These may include exercises, called Kegel exercises, that strengthen the pelvic floor muscles. You also may follow a schedule for when you drink fluids and use the bathroom.
